§ 11-33 Building Permits for Minor or Major Development or Other Construction Issued Before Effective Date of Amendment

ZR § 11-33

The provisions of this Section shall apply to minor developments, major developments or other construction authorized by building permits lawfully issued before the effective date of an applicable amendment of this Resolution except as specifically provided elsewhere in this Resolution.
